Battery Saver is another battery saving tweak developed by KS Mobile. It can be used as an alternative tweak to BattSaver. This app does not deal with automatic power saving but it regulates the manner in which you charge your iDevice in three simple steps. This app provides you with lot of features in which it does all the calculation on how you can use the remaining charge and how long will it take before it gets depleted.
Installing this tweak doesn’t add a preference pane to your Settings menu but adds an icon on the homescreen, more like an installed app. When you tap on it, you’ll get the main screen as shown in the picture below. The first big rectangular tab shows the remaining power and how long will it last ( as in the picture is 55% + the remaining time).
Beneath the big rectangular tab are many options. The first feature it has is it displays the memory (RAM) usage of your device. Tapping on it will run a process of “reallocating” by making your iDevice work faster and freeing up more space. The second feature displays the availability of your iDevice capacity. However some “Junk” files are created by various applications that are used once and disposed in iDevice storage drive. If these files are available, clicking on this second feature identifies these “Junk” files and deletes them to make up space for you. The third feature is the Optimize option. Tapping on it shows a detail information on how disabling the radio networks and reduced brightness extend your battery life (displays the extension in hours and minutes).
Another feature that is interesting is that it shows which apps are currently using your battery power and which apps are draining the power rapidly. It also shows the unused apps and system files using the battery power. The last feature is it display the remaining hours of battery power. Tapping on it shows a detail information on how you can use the remaining battery power. That is it shows how long will it take for the battery to deplete its power if you continuously surf internet using wi-fi with current remaining power. That is what makes this app stands out from the other battery saving tweaks or apps.
One tip it provides is that once connected to a charger, it ask you to keep the Battery Saver app running on the foreground as it will ensure that you will have an ever lasting battery power. That is it goes into a sort of saving strategy, looking for best way to charge the battery without reducing its lifetime.
This tweak is by far more informative then any other tweaks I have tried out. It helps you by giving tips, alerts and information on how you can best use your battery without ever running out of power or minimize your usage to exhibit an extended battery life.
